Four current members of the Hamtramck City Council are under investigation for conspiracy and electoral fraud.
Four of the six current members of the Hamtramck City Council—plus one former member—are under criminal investigation for fraud and conspiracy to illegally obtain absentee ballots in the city's 2023 elections, according to newly released documents from the Michigan Attorney General's Office, which last month requested the appointment of a special prosecutor to handle the "religiously and socially sensitive" case.
